Codex desktop spellcheck underlines misspellings but context menu shows “No Guesses Found”

Environment:
- Codex desktop app on Windows
- Codex version: 26.611.8604.0
- Language: English (en-US)
Issue:
The Codex chat input underlines misspelled words, but right-clicking the underlined word shows “No Guesses Found” instead of spelling suggestions.
Steps to reproduce:
- Open Codex desktop app on Windows.
- Type a misspelled word in the chat input, e.g. “teh” or “wrte”.
- Right-click the underlined word.
Expected:
The context menu should suggest corrections such as “the” for “teh” and “write” for “wrte”.
Actual:
The context menu says “No Guesses Found”.
Troubleshooting already tried:
- Windows spellcheck/autocorrect enabled.
- English (en-US) language capability installed.
- Codex Chromium/Electron preferences set to en-US.
- Chromium dictionary files installed:
- en-US-9-0.bdic
- en-US-10-1.bdic
- Restarted Codex.
Additional note:
Misspelling detection works because the red underline appears. The problem seems limited to suggestion candidates not being exposed in the context menu.
